Sumela Monastery (in Turkish: Sümela Manastırı) The monastery was established in 386 m and it is located at an altitude of 1200 meters within the slope of the village of Magka, which is 50 km from the city of Trabzon and is a site of great historical and cultural importance, as well as a major tourist attraction.
A historical miracle that enriches the heritage of tourism in Turkey, which is still high up to the present time. .
The Monastery of Sumela was established by two priests, as they believed that the Virgin Mary was in a cave on the back mountain of the building, and during the long history of the monastery, it was ruined where it fell several times and was rebuilt by the successive emperors …Read more on Wikipedia
